  • With regard to ADAS/ADS technologies:
  • What are the nature of, and variants of drivers’ mental models?
  • How are drivers’ mental models formed?
  • How do drivers’ mental models change over time?
  • What are the sources of change?
  • Specific events that occur while driving
  • Exposure to other sources of information (vehicle manual, service people, friends,

Internet, ads, etc.)

Ant ntici cipat pated O ed Out utcom comes es

  • Taxonomy of drivers’ mental models
  • Indicates the most important dimensions or aspects of users’ MM that can be used to

characterize and classify them.

  • The taxonomy may help to explain differences between drivers’ behavior and

changes in their behavior over time.

  • Description of the information and experiences that influence formation of

drivers’ mental models.

  • Description of the information and experiences that influence changes in

drivers’ mental models over time.

  • Links between drivers’ mental models and specific behaviors
